Well... there have been a few I'm sure... but the only one I've found is Warhammer 40K: Firewarrior. (space hulk doesn't count, it's more strategy than shooter... though it is awesome)
I played the PC version of Firewarrior... and I can safely say that without the Warhammer franchise behind it, it would simply be a bland, poorly crafted shooter. The fluff keeps you in the game long after you would otherwise drop it like the piece of shit that it is...
Just as an example: the AI sucks horribly... you're a tau warrior, a soldier that focuses on long range shooting and is terrible at melee, your main enemy is the imperial guard and a few space marines. There are enemies that ambush you with a chain sword... we're talking your biggest weakness, close quarters fighting with no warning... and the fuckers just seem to dance around you swinging their swords impotently! The only way you'd get hurt is if you jumped into their flailing... It was retarded; and that is just the dumbest thing not the worst; the graphics sucked and the game was ugly, the sound was boring, the difficulty curve was schiztophrenic, maps uninspiring and confusing, etc, etc, etc...
What was sad, REALLY sad is that the story was actually pretty good; it was all that kept me going though what was otherwise a horrible experience in every way until I finally lost interest and deleted the game unfinished.
